Associates Program Model

A model for training and developing entrepreneurs through a structured program that provides salary and mentorship while working on business ideas.

Core Program Structure

  • Hires people as "associates" - entrepreneurs in training
  • Pays them a salary while they develop and work on business ideas
  • Helps filter out "12 bad ideas that every entrepreneur has when they're 27"
  • Provides mentorship and guidance throughout the process

Program Outcomes

  • Associates can either:
    • Start a company with Girdley
    • Take a job elsewhere
    • Partner on new ventures

Partnership Model

  • When starting companies with associates:
    • Girdley takes significant stake but not 100%
    • Associates get meaningful equity (ranges from 5-40%)
    • Prefers when partners put in their own money alongside his
    • Values having partners make it their full-time job

Success Factors

  • 100% success rate on partnerships
  • Best outcomes when:
    • Partners are co-founders
    • They invest their own money
    • Make it their primary focus/job
  • Compensation structure:
    • Junior associates: $60-80k + benefits
    • Senior/experienced hires: Higher compensation + equity
    • Equity varies based on:
      • Stage of venture
      • Level of commitment
      • Amount of skin in the game

Value Exchange

  • Girdley provides:
    • Strategy insights
    • Best practices
    • Connections
    • Substantial initial capital ($50k-$2M+)
    • Board member involvement
  • Associates provide:
    • Day-to-day operations
    • Full-time commitment
    • Complementary skills to partnership
